5 Must-Have Kitchen Features That Make Life Easier

A kitchen is no longer just a place to cook, it’s where mornings begin, conversations happen, and everyday routines unfold. A well-designed kitchen doesn’t just look good; it actively makes life easier through smart features and thoughtful planning.

Here are five must-have kitchen features that truly enhance comfort, efficiency, and long-term usability.

1. Intelligent Storage Solutions

One of the biggest frustrations in any kitchen is clutter. Intelligent storage ensures that everything has its place and is easy to access.

Modern kitchens go beyond basic cabinets. Deep drawers, internal organizers, pull-out units, and corner solutions are designed to maximize every inch of space. Instead of bending, stacking, or searching, you can see and reach what you need instantly.

Why it matters:

  • Saves time during daily cooking

  • Reduces visual clutter

  • Improves overall kitchen organization

Smart storage turns chaos into calm and makes everyday tasks smoother.


2. Ergonomic Layout & Working Heights

Good kitchen design starts with ergonomics. The height of countertops, placement of appliances, and distance between work zones all affect how comfortable the kitchen feels.

An ergonomic kitchen reduces unnecessary bending, stretching, and lifting. Appliances like ovens and dishwashers placed at eye or waist level make cooking safer and more comfortable. Proper zoning between cooking, washing, and storage areas ensures a natural workflow.

Why it matters:

  • Reduces physical strain

  • Improves efficiency while cooking

  • Makes the kitchen comfortable for all age groups

A kitchen that fits your body and habits makes daily use effortless.


3. High-Quality Drawer & Hinge Systems

Drawers and cabinets are the most frequently used elements in a kitchen. Their quality directly affects the overall experience.

Soft-close drawers, smooth runners, and durable hinges ensure silent, effortless operation even after years of use. Premium hardware allows drawers to carry heavy loads without sagging and ensures consistent performance over time.

Why it matters:

  • Enhances daily comfort

  • Increases durability and lifespan

  • Adds a sense of quiet luxury

You may not notice great hardware immediately but you’ll definitely notice when it’s missing.

4. Thoughtful Lighting Design

Lighting is often underestimated, yet it plays a crucial role in both functionality and mood.

A well-lit kitchen combines three layers of lighting:

  • Task lighting for work areas like countertops

  • Ambient lighting for overall brightness

  • Accent lighting to highlight design elements

Integrated lighting inside drawers and cabinets adds both convenience and sophistication, especially during early mornings or late evenings.

Why it matters:

  • Improves visibility and safety

  • Enhances the kitchen’s aesthetics

  • Creates a warm, inviting atmosphere

Good lighting transforms the kitchen from a workspace into a welcoming living area.


5. Durable, Easy-to-Maintain Materials

A kitchen is used every single day, so materials must be chosen for durability as much as design.

High-quality surfaces resist heat, moisture, stains, and scratches, making them easier to clean and maintain. Finishes that age well ensure the kitchen continues to look refined even after years of use.
